Originally Posted by drterb
At first, I was also impressed with the look of the crowd...the "real living world" crowd. But then I decided to look at a similar shot from 2k8. Alas, the crowd looks slightly better in 2k9, but I wouldn't go as far to say the crappy looking crowds from 2k8 are gone. Nor would I say the crowd spacing problem has been addressed. Also, shouldn't the crowd in 2k9 be wearing mostly orange and black??

On a positive note, the lighting in 2k9 looks better (smoother, not washed out), but I think Roy O. is in a day game and Lincecum is in a night game so it might be deceiving.

2k8



2k9
nice work! thats a good comparison. I think 2k9 looks better overall. I agree though the crowd looks better but i will reserve judgment for some more screens or videos but i like what i see.
